Course Details
• Arts Administration Foundations: Understanding the role of arts administration, organizational structures, and the impact of arts on communities.
• Strategic Planning for Arts Organizations: Developing strategic plans, setting goals, and measuring success in arts administration.
• Financial Management in Arts Administration: Budgeting, financial reporting, and fundraising strategies for arts organizations.
• Marketing and Audience Development: Effective marketing techniques, audience research, and engagement strategies for arts organizations.
• Legal and Ethical Issues in Arts Administration: Understanding legal and ethical considerations in arts administration, including contracts, intellectual property, and diversity, equity, and inclusion.
• Arts Education and Community Engagement: Designing and implementing arts education programs and community engagement initiatives.
• Technology in Arts Administration: Utilizing technology to enhance arts administration, including data management, social media, and website design.
• Arts Facility Management: Managing arts facilities, including event planning, maintenance, and safety considerations.
